Gas Prices Remain Steady

  Gasoline prices nationwide are up by a couple of pennies in the last week but they’re holding steady in Texas. Triple A-Texas says average prices range from a low of $1.41 in Amarillo to a high of $1.58 in Dallas.

Search Begins for Billings Replacement

  The North Lamar ISD is beginning  its search for a new Athletic Director and Head Coach. Current AD  Tim Billings resigned to become Assistant Head Coach at Southern Miss University in Hattiesburg.
